India beat England by an innings and 25 runs to win the fourth test and thereby qualify for the World Test Championship to be held in Lords. They will face New Zealand in the mega event which commences on June 18, 2021. Axar Patel got the wickets of Ben Foakes and Ollie Pope as England went eight wickets down with Ashwin completing the last formalities as he removed Daniel Lawrence. Earlier, India were bowled out for 365, taking a lead of 160 runs. Washington Sundar remained unbeaten on 96. On Day 3, Stokes was paid for his hard work, taking two wickets, and Root registered a dismissal. 

The pitch for the fourth Test was conducive to batting as well provided the batters applied themselves, showed patience as was done by Rishabh Pant, Washington Sundar and Rohit Sharma. For England, Ben Stokes and Daniel Lawrence showed that it was indeed possible for English batsmen too to score runs in the fourth Test but the India spinners proved too hot to handle. India have played two back-to-back memorable series – the first one saw them coming back from 0-1 down to beat Australia 2-1 in a four-match series before crushing the challenge of England as well. This has been some comeback by India . After being outclassed in the series opener last month, India have crushed England in all the remaining three matches. They won the second Test by 317 runs to draw level at one-all before taking the lead with a 10-wicket win in the third Test in Ahmedabad.
